1,2,3-Trichlorobenzene is an organochlorine compound with the chemical formula C6H3Cl3. [1] [2] This is one of three isomers of trichlorobenzene; the two others are 1,2,4-Trichlorobenzene and 1,3,5-Trichlorobenzene.
1,2,3-Trichlorobenzene can be prepared via dehydrohalogenation of hexachlorocyclohexane. Also, 1,3,5-trichlorobenzene is formed as a byproduct. Small amounts of 1,2,3-trichlorobenzene can also be produced while chlorinating benzene with iron(III) chloride as a catalyst. [3]
The compound forms white crystals with a faint aromatic odor. It is combustible [4] and poorly soluble in water. [5] The substance is irritating to eyes and the respiratory tract.
1,2,3-Trichlorobenzene is used as a herbicide. [5] [6] Also as a solvent for high-melting products, as a coolant in electrical installations and glass tempering. [7]
